Position Summary

The Chef de Cuisine is responsible for the daily culinary operations across assigned Rice Hospitality venues, including retail locations, residential dining program, and campus-wide catering services. This role provides hands-on leadership in food production, quality control, and team development while ensuring consistency, efficiency, and adherence to Rice Hospitality standards.

The Chef de Cuisine works closely with the Executive Chef and culinary leadership team to execute menus, support events, and drive operational performance across multiple service platforms.

Essential Functions

Culinary Operations

  • Oversee daily food production, ensuring quality, consistency, and presentation standards 
  • Execute menus across retail and residential operations (depending on assignment), maintaining brand and concept integrity 
  • Monitor food safety, sanitation, and compliance with all health regulations 
  • Manage ordering, inventory, and product utilization to control food cost and minimize waste 
  • Ensure proper kitchen organization, cleanliness, and readiness for service

Leadership & Team Development

  • Supervise, train, and develop culinary staff including lead cooks and cooks 
  • Provide clear direction and maintain accountability for performance and standards 
  • Conduct performance evaluations and provide clear, actionable feedback
  • Assist with scheduling and labor planning to support operational efficiency
  • Ensure adherence to recipes, portion standards, and quality expectations
  • Maintain production timelines and service readiness across all meal periods
  • Support hiring, onboarding, and ongoing training initiatives 
  • Foster a positive, professional, and team-oriented kitchen culture

Menu & Recipe Management

  • Develop, standardize, and maintain recipes and production documentation
  • Ensure menu items are executed consistently across all services

Special Events & Catering (Depending on Assignment)

  • Plan, organize, and oversee food preparation and execution for special events and catering
  • Coordinate staffing, production flow, and logistics

Additional Responsibilities

  • Open and secure kitchen facilities as required
  • Receive and verify deliveries
  • Address and resolve operational or food quality issues promptly
  • Support continuous improvement initiatives within kitchen operations
